  4. I've decided to sell my Losi 5ive T. This truck has had very little running which should hopefully be evident from the pictures. I bought this truck as a roller, painted it and fitted the stuff needed to get it running. It's probably had no more than 20 minutes running around a car park gently to run the engine in and since then it's been a shelf queen. It's not even been run in anger since I fitted the Samba pipe. To all intents and purposes this is a new car. It's just not being used so I've decided to put the funds in to a totally different hobby. Everything was bought new for this project Kit is; Losi 5ive T roller Zenoah G290RC Samba Competition Pipe in raw finish Bartelone alloy clutch carrier (I think it was the Bartelone version anyway) 2 x Savox SV-0235 MG servos Outerwears pull start and filter covers It has a failsafe and remote kill switch fitted The crank case has had a wire mesh fitted and the shell has been reinforced with fibre and shoo goo. If you need any more info please just ask. I'm not sure what the going rate is for these is but I'm asking £650. This is less than half what I've paid for it and is less than you can buy a cheap copy for. I'd prefer cash on collection in the Wakefield area but PayPal is also acceptable. Not sure about posting it due to the size (although I do still have the box for it) but I'm willing to negotiate this with the buyer (at their cost). If desired, I also have a DX4S I could sell to the buyer for an addition £100. Thanks for looking. Craig.

  17. I was going to edit the title but unfortunately the ability to do so has escaped me somehow Well due to the nice weather on Saturday I decided it was time to run in the Losi. So off I went to a local industrial park with a gallon of fuel to find a nice flat place to run the engine in. I took the baja as well as that had recently had a big bore kit fitted so I thought I'd do them both. It was the first time the Zenoah in the 5T had been started. 2 slow pulls on the starter and it fired up and sat there purring after 2 proper pulls. I left it ticking over for a couple of minutes and then let it cool down (as per OBR's running in vids). 5 minutes later first pull and it was running, so off I went to do some slow driving around. 2 minutes in to my fun and no drive what so ever. Walked over to find the pinion rolling around inside. Bugger No worries, I needed to run the baja in as well so, fueled it up, put the choke on and pulled away. The engine coughed so choke off and pull, pull, pull, pull, pull, you get the idea. Choke on, pull, pull, cough. Choke off, pull, pull, pull, pull, starts...! Hoorah! Engine then revs high and quits. start again and after 20 pulls revs high then quits. Check fuel, check tubes to make sure fuel is getting through, check spark. It either won't start or starts then quits. At this point I was knackered, annoyed and swearing as I'd just completely wasted an hour of my time. Got home and fixed the pinion back on the losi. Acetone to clean the screw, red locktite this time and some silly faces then left it to cure. Baja - stripped the carb off and fitted my spare 813, started and ran okay. Bogged badly and didn't want to rev high but this was only in the drive way and far from tuned. Cleaned the 668 and put it back on. Same again, starts and then quits. I was going to chuck it in the bin, but decided a trip to Halfrauds was in order. Back home with a tin of carb cleaner in hand I set about the carb. Full strip and clean and it was back on the car and running again. Hoorah! So Saturday's running in session was a complete fail. Will try again at some point. Although the 2 minutes I had with the losi were very positive, it seems really planted and quicker than I was expecting for less than half throttle. So my mind turns to pipes. I was bidding on a Samba yesterday but was out bid in the end, I'm not fussed as it went higher than I was willing to spend. Always confuses me why people are willing to spend so much on a second hand pipe, even if it has been run only once (that does seem to happen a lot on the bay). I'd rather cough up the difference and buy new and the peace of mind that brings. So the others I've been looking at are the BZM Micro and the Bart XP silenced. I want a quiet pipe that doesn't make my ears bleed. Has anyone tried both of these and can provide some feedback. There's not much on the BZM and the bart is always about the non silenced.
